Express x in terms of y where 16*x-7*y=8

Given the linear equation:
16*x-7*y = 8
Looking for similar summands in the left part:
-7*y + 16*x = 8
Move the summands with the other variables
from left part to right part, we given:
$$16 x = 7 y + 8$$
Divide both parts of the equation by 16
x = 8 + 7*y / (16)
We get the answer: x = 1/2 + 7*y/16
